Product Details:
  • Slim by design, the Book Cover keeps your tablet light in your hand. Its minimal profile makes it easy to carry and comfortable to use, whether you're working, reading or browsing on the go. Snap it on magnetically.
  • Stand your Galaxy Tab upright in portrait or landscape position with the Book Cover. The front flap folds and supports the tablet from behind, creating a stable base that keeps your screen steady at the angle you choose.
  • Upgrades your tablet's look with a metal trim around the camera. Inside, soft microfiber cloth lines the surface to help protect your tablet from marks and scratches.
  • Compatible with the Samsung Galaxy Tab S11 (sold separately).

Quote from petard :
I had some rewards points from buying a Fold7 and combined some other deals and picked up an S11 this weekend. I was quite disappointed to find they removed the rear pen magnet spot. The S11 really doesn't offer much over the older ones.
The magnet spot was removed because it's no longer needed. Samsung has gone to a "dumb" stylus with none of the Bluetooth capabilities of the previous generations.
